The Moz Q&A Forum

    • Forum
    • Questions
    • My Q&A
    • Users
    • Ask the Community

    Welcome to the Q&A Forum

    Browse the forum for helpful insights and fresh discussions about all things SEO.

    1. SEO and Digital Marketing Q&A Forum
    2. Categories
    3. Web Design
    4. Need help to implement microdata/microformat for ecommerce site

    Need help to implement microdata/microformat for ecommerce site

    Web Design
    14 5 2.8k
    • Oldest to Newest
    • Newest to Oldest
    • Most Votes
    Reply
    • Reply as question
    Log in to reply
    This topic has been deleted. Only users with topic management privileges can see it.
    • EastEssence22
      EastEssence22 last edited by

      **Can somebody please help me to implement microdata/microformats codes for our ecommerce product pages? **
      Please guide me if you have some CSS example for the same.

      Thanks.

      1 Reply Last reply Reply Quote 0
      • MatthewBarby
        MatthewBarby last edited by

        The best place to start here is with schema.org markup code. It will allow you to markup the different parts of your product pages to signal to the search engines the different attributa that your product has.

        An example of some of the code that can be used is shown below:

        1. <div< span="">itemscope itemtype="http://schema.org/Product"></div<>

        2. <span< span="">itemprop="name">Kenmore White 17" Microwave</span<>

        3. <img< span="">src="kenmore-microwave-17in.jpg" alt='Kenmore 17" Microwave' /></img<>

        4. <div< span="">itemprop="aggregateRating"</div<>

        5. itemscope itemtype="http://schema.org/AggregateRating">

        6. Rated <span< span="">itemprop="ratingValue">3.5</span<>/5

        7. based on <span< span="">itemprop="reviewCount">11</span<> customer reviews

        8. <div< span="">itemprop="offers" itemscope itemtype="http://schema.org/Offer"></div<>

        9. <span< span="">itemprop="price">$55.00</span<>

        10. <link< span="">itemprop="availability" href="http://schema.org/InStock" />In stock</link<>

        11. Product description:

        12. <span< span="">itemprop="description">0.7 cubic feet countertop microwave.</span<>

        13. Has six preset cooking categories and convenience features like

        14. Add-A-Minute and Child Lock.

        15. Customer reviews:

        16. <div< span="">itemprop="review" itemscope itemtype="http://schema.org/Review"></div<>

        17. <span< span="">itemprop="name">Not a happy camper</span<> -

        18. by <span< span="">itemprop="author">Ellie</span<>,

        19. <meta< span="">itemprop="datePublished" content="2011-04-01">April 1, 2011</meta<>

        20. <div< span="">itemprop="reviewRating" itemscope itemtype="http://schema.org/Rating"></div<>

        21. <meta< span="">itemprop="worstRating" content = "1"></meta<>

        22. <span< span="">itemprop="ratingValue">1</span<>/

        23. <span< span="">itemprop="bestRating">5</span<>stars

        24. <span< span="">itemprop="description">The lamp burned out and now I have to replace</span<>

        25. it.

        The itemtype tag signal what type of content the webpage is about. In this example, it is about a product. Then the itemprop tags act as labels to group the different information as the product name, rating, etc.

        Full attribute lists can be found at http://schema.org I hope this has helped.

        Matt.

        EastEssence22 1 Reply Last reply Reply Quote 1
        • danatanseo
          danatanseo last edited by

          I just did this today. It was on a 3dcart store, so this may be over simplistic, but hopefully it gets you closer to implementing what you want (your will have to replace the URLs with your own of course):Immediately after your page tagshttp://www.yourdomainname.com/product-image-url.jpg"/> Then you will need to install the Facebook "Like" button javascript on your product pages. You can get detailed instruction on how to get and install this code by going to Facebook Developers area hereI am not a developer and it is pretty straightforward. You are able to define the size,, style etc. of your Like button on that page.Good luck. I hope this helps!

          EastEssence22 1 Reply Last reply Reply Quote 1
          • MagicDude4Eva
            MagicDude4Eva last edited by

            I would go through this page first: http://support.google.com/webmasters/bin/answer.py?hl=en&answer=1093493 and then follow the instructions for implementing hproduct here: http://support.google.com/webmasters/bin/answer.py?hl=en&answer=146750#usage

            Before you take your pages live, use the Richnsippets tool to test your markup: http://www.google.com/webmasters/tools/richsnippets

            Make sure that you include category breadcrumbs in your product pages. The product markup and offer-markup is obvious and quite easy. If your site offers reviews on products, use the hreview tags as well - this will give you great exposure.

            Be aware, that Google is quite difficult when it comes to "Your markup contains hidden data" - one example is if your price tag for example looks like this, Google will reject it: $100.50

            EastEssence22 1 Reply Last reply Reply Quote 1
            • EastEssence22
              EastEssence22 @MatthewBarby last edited by

              Thanks Mathew...I have given same to my in house tech team.

              MatthewBarby EastEssence22 3 Replies Last reply Reply Quote 0
              • EastEssence22
                EastEssence22 @danatanseo last edited by

                Dana,

                Thanks for your effort & help.

                1 Reply Last reply Reply Quote 0
                • EastEssence22
                  EastEssence22 @MagicDude4Eva last edited by

                  Gerd,

                  Thanks for wonderful information & advice. Most importantly advice about testing.

                  I am delighted & regretting about not asking this question long back on SEOmoz forum.

                  Thank you, thank you, thank you.

                  1 Reply Last reply Reply Quote 0
                  • MatthewBarby
                    MatthewBarby @EastEssence22 last edited by

                    No problem Sameer.

                    I would also pay attention to what Dana has said below with the Open Graph code because it is just as important to prepare your page content to be shared as it is to optimise for the search engines.

                    Do you use a CMS? If so, I know a few good plugins that automate this process within both Joomla and WordPress.

                    Matt.

                    1 Reply Last reply Reply Quote 0
                    • MatthewBarby
                      MatthewBarby @EastEssence22 last edited by

                      No problem Sameer.

                      I would also pay attention to what Dana has said below with the Open Graph code because it is just as important to prepare your page content to be shared as it is to optimise for the search engines.

                      Do you use a CMS? If so, I know a few good plugins that automate this process within both Joomla and WordPress.

                      Matt.

                      1 Reply Last reply Reply Quote 0
                      • EastEssence22
                        EastEssence22 @EastEssence22 last edited by

                        Matthew,

                        Website is in Netsuite. We are doing customizing it as per our need.

                        Anyway, I dont mind if you share some more knowledge about wordpress plugins.

                        Thanks

                        1 Reply Last reply Reply Quote 0
                        • CenturionSigns
                          CenturionSigns last edited by

                          Matthew, I would be very interested in your recommendation for a solution for Joomla. Just tackling 3 sites on Joomla/Virtuemart after years with Wordpress and OSCommerce. Thanks!

                          MatthewBarby 1 Reply Last reply Reply Quote 0
                          • MatthewBarby
                            MatthewBarby @CenturionSigns last edited by

                            Hi Lorna,

                            I have recently done this on a Joomla/VirtueMart website.

                            You need to go in via FTP into your website's root folder and navugate to the following file:

                            /httpdocs/components/com_virtuemart/themes/default/templates/product_details/vmj_ritz.tpl.php

                            Once you have got this file you will be able to edit the actual product details page within your shop. I recently wrote a blog on on-page optimisation and there was a section on open graph/schema code so if you follow my instructions on there then it should help you out:

                            http://www.wowinternet.co.uk/blog/on-page-optimisation-with-a-view-to-the-off-page-seo/

                            Hope this helps,

                            Matt.

                            CenturionSigns MatthewBarby 2 Replies Last reply Reply Quote 1
                            • CenturionSigns
                              CenturionSigns @MatthewBarby last edited by

                              Thanks Matt. It's a great article, but I don't see any step by step instructions on how to apply schema.org rich text snippets into that product template file?

                              1 Reply Last reply Reply Quote 0
                              • MatthewBarby
                                MatthewBarby @MatthewBarby last edited by

                                Hi Lorna,

                                Have you managed to find the file through FTP?

                                Drop me an email on matt@wowinternet.net and I will send you over some more info.

                                Matt.

                                1 Reply Last reply Reply Quote 0
                                • 1 / 1
                                • First post
                                  Last post
                                • New ecommerce site: Close old site and full domain redirect or keep it linking to new site?
                                  GlobeRunner
                                  GlobeRunner
                                  0
                                  3
                                  371

                                • Responsive Site has "Not Found" Errors for mobile/ and m/ in Google Search Console
                                  JustinTaylor88
                                  JustinTaylor88
                                  1
                                  5
                                  1.5k

                                • Help with error: Not Found The requested URL /java/backlinker.php was not found on this server.
                                  webmethod
                                  webmethod
                                  0
                                  5
                                  1.7k

                                • Comparing the site structure/design of my live site to my new design
                                  Cyrus-Shepard
                                  Cyrus-Shepard
                                  0
                                  4
                                  202

                                • ECommerce and microdata
                                  adhunna
                                  adhunna
                                  0
                                  5
                                  1.8k

                                • Need help with image resizing (re: slow site)
                                  clotairedamy
                                  clotairedamy
                                  0
                                  10
                                  1.2k

                                • Need help setting up google analytics goals / tracking
                                  blacey
                                  blacey
                                  0
                                  3
                                  941

                                • Finally have a budget for a great seo ecommerce site but need help choosing wordpress, joomla, modx, magneto or? Thank you in advance for your generosity of time
                                  buzzmediallc
                                  buzzmediallc
                                  1
                                  34
                                  4.0k

                                Get started with Moz Pro!

                                Unlock the power of advanced SEO tools and data-driven insights.

                                Start my free trial
                                Products
                                • Moz Pro
                                • Moz Local
                                • Moz API
                                • Moz Data
                                • STAT
                                • Product Updates
                                Moz Solutions
                                • SMB Solutions
                                • Agency Solutions
                                • Enterprise Solutions
                                • Digital Marketers
                                Free SEO Tools
                                • Domain Authority Checker
                                • Link Explorer
                                • Keyword Explorer
                                • Competitive Research
                                • Brand Authority Checker
                                • Local Citation Checker
                                • MozBar Extension
                                • MozCast
                                Resources
                                • Blog
                                • SEO Learning Center
                                • Help Hub
                                • Beginner's Guide to SEO
                                • How-to Guides
                                • Moz Academy
                                • API Docs
                                About Moz
                                • About
                                • Team
                                • Careers
                                • Contact
                                Why Moz
                                • Case Studies
                                • Testimonials
                                Get Involved
                                • Become an Affiliate
                                • MozCon
                                • Webinars
                                • Practical Marketer Series
                                • MozPod
                                Connect with us

                                Contact the Help team

                                Join our newsletter
                                Moz logo
                                © 2021 - 2026 SEOMoz, Inc., a Ziff Davis company. All rights reserved. Moz is a registered trademark of SEOMoz, Inc.
                                • Accessibility
                                • Terms of Use
                                • Privacy